Cost Overview
Most families pay far less than the $1,986 sticker price at Durham Tech. Students from families earning under $30,000 pay just $621 annually after aid, while those from $30,000-$48,000 households pay only $375. Even middle-income families earning $48,000-$75,000 face net costs of $2,445 per year. Over two years, total costs range from $750 to $4,890 depending on family income.
The 7% of students who do borrow graduate with $14,750 in debt on average. Monthly loan payments of $156 represent less than 5% of typical graduate earnings of $36,142. With a 95% employment rate after graduation, Durham Tech delivers strong job placement in the Research Triangle's tech economy. Low-income students get the best financial deal here, often attending for less than what many families spend on textbooks at four-year universities.
